upādāya

Pali

Alternative forms

Etymology

Formally upa- + ā- + + -ya, the absolutive of *upādāyati or *upādadāyati, but the verb only exists in the passive form upādiyati, which has active meaning. This absolutive then serves as a preposition.

Verb

upādāya

  1. absolutive of upādiyati (take up)

Adverb

  1. out of, as, for
  2. compared with, according to

Usage notes

Befitting its verbal origin, this preposition takes the accusative case.
